When most people suffer from injuries, they only think of two solutions to the problem, surgery, and painkillers. Both of these solutions have their detrimental effects on the body, and unfortunately, not many people understand that they should be used as a last resort. One of the most overlooked, yet beneficial ways to deal with joint and muscle injuries is through physical therapy Boston. Here are the six benefits which should persuade you to try physio.

The first benefit that you get from physio is that it helps you manage your pain. If you have a chronic injury, the chances are that you will be in pain a lot of the time. People who make the mistake of trying to manage the pain with pills find themselves developing a dependency issue. Physio helps minimize the pain and is not addictive.

The second benefit that comes with physio is that when it is done correctly, it can help you escape the operating table altogether. Operations to correct injuries to the spine and other sensitive areas of the body are hazardous and sometimes end up in complications like paralysis. You do not have to suffer such severe consequences if your problem can be corrected in physio.

Physio is also recommended as a preventative measure because it helps people build mobility, improve their flexibility and avoid injuries. As an athlete, when you engage in physio, you are helping your body cope with the stretches, the sudden movements and all other complexities which come with day to day sporting activities. Top-notch athletes always have a physiotherapist as part of their staff for this purpose.

Next, when you engage in physical therapy, you enhance your balance and mobility. If you are a professional gymnast, you will find it imperative to stay in top physical form. It is something that you can achieve if you register for physiotherapy and follow through with the classes. If you suffered an injury, physiotherapy would help you by restoring your mobility and reducing the risk of falls and other injuries.

Then, there is the fact that physiotherapy helps prevent complications that come from using drugs to manage pains. Most people who use painkillers to manage their sickness usually find that with time, they need a higher dose of the sedative to manage their pain. If the problem is left unchecked, it spirals out into a complete case of drug dependency, which may even need rehab to correct. Physiotherapy helps prevent all this.

The other benefit which comes from physio is that it helps boost your mobility and reduces the time it takes to recover from injuries. As people age, the ability of the joints, muscles, and bones to heal from wounds decrease. It leads to longer recovery times and excessive pain. Physio can help promote mobility and restore muscle and joint function when used preventatively and after an injury.
